Hydrogeochemical and stream sediment reconnaissance basic data for Rapid City NTMS Quadrangle, South Dakota
Results of a reconnaissance geochemical survey of the Rapid City Quadrangle are reported. Field and laboratory data are presented for 417 groundwater and 477 stream sediment samples. Statistical and areal distributions of uranium and possible uranium-related variables are displayed. A generalized geologic map of the survey area is provided, and pertinent geologic factors which may be of significance in evaluating the potential for uranium mineralization are briefly discussed. Groundwater data indicate that the most promising areas for uranium mineralization are in the central portion of the quadrangle in the Pierre Shale. Three main clusters of groundwater samples with high uranium values occur here. Associated with the high uranium concentrations are high values for calcium, potassium, magnesium, strontium, and specific conductance. Stream sediment data indicate high concentrations of uranium are usually found in the Pierre Shale. Scattered samples occur in the Graneros Shale and in the Paleozoic and Precambrian units of the Black Hills. Arsenic, cobalt, and yttrium are associated with the areas of high uranium concentration. No areas are indicated with strong potential for uranium mineralization.
